首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将数据从Html页面放入Python数组

将数据从HTML页面放入Python数组的方法有多种,以下是其中一种常见的方法:

  1. 使用BeautifulSoup库解析HTML页面: BeautifulSoup是一个Python库,用于从HTML或XML文档中提取数据。可以使用pip安装该库。
  2. 使用requests库获取HTML页面内容: 使用requests库可以发送HTTP请求并获取HTML页面的内容。可以使用pip安装该库。
  3. 解析HTML页面并提取数据: 使用BeautifulSoup库解析HTML页面,并使用其提供的方法来提取所需的数据。可以使用标签、类名、ID等属性来定位和提取数据。
  4. 将提取的数据存入Python数组: 创建一个空的Python数组,并将提取的数据逐个添加到数组中。

下面是一个示例代码,演示如何将数据从HTML页面放入Python数组:

代码语言:txt
复制
from bs4 import BeautifulSoup
import requests

# 发送HTTP请求并获取HTML页面内容
url = 'https://example.com'  # 替换为你要获取数据的HTML页面的URL
response = requests.get(url)
html_content = response.text

# 解析HTML页面
soup = BeautifulSoup(html_content, 'html.parser')

# 提取数据并存入Python数组
data_array = []
# 假设数据在HTML页面的<table>标签中的<td>标签内
table = soup.find('table')
td_tags = table.find_all('td')
for td in td_tags:
    data_array.append(td.text)

# 打印数据数组
print(data_array)

这个示例代码假设要获取的数据在HTML页面的<table>标签中的<td>标签内。你可以根据实际情况修改代码以适应不同的HTML结构和数据提取需求。

请注意,这只是一种常见的方法,实际情况可能因HTML页面的结构和数据提取需求而有所不同。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券